Crossfire has some nice collars, and I've heard nothing but good about them. Another source for good collars is Stillwater Kennels (http://www.stillwaterkennels.com/dogcollers.htm). They have nice 2" triple ply nylon collars in a variety of colors. If you buy 10 (what I did), they're only $6.00 each shipped. I bought red for the girls, blue for the boys.  |
